Understanding Modern Tight Homes

Modern homes are designed with superior airtightness, achieving low air changes per hour (ACH) ratings, often below 3 ACH at 50 Pascals of pressure. This efficiency stems from comprehensive building envelopes that limit unintended air infiltration. While beneficial for comfort and savings, it complicates ventilation. Traditional homes relied on natural leaks for air exchange, but tight homes require mechanical solutions to maintain healthy indoor air quality.

Range hoods, especially high-CFM models common in contemporary kitchens, remove pollutants effectively by venting air outside. In tight homes, this exhaust creates negative pressure, as outgoing air exceeds incoming air. Negative pressure pulls air from unintended sources like chimneys, dryer vents, or cracks, potentially introducing combustion gases or backdrafting appliances.

What is a Make Up Air System

A make-up air system supplies tempered outdoor air to balance the exhaust from range hoods. It typically includes a motorized damper, fan, and heating element integrated with the HVAC system or as a standalone unit. When the range hood activates, sensors trigger the make-up air damper to open, allowing filtered, heated, or cooled air to enter.

These systems comply with evolving codes, such as those from the International Residential Code (IRC), which mandate make-up air for hoods exceeding 400 CFM in many jurisdictions. Advanced models offer smart controls, filtering pollutants and integrating with home automation for seamless operation.

Problems Caused by Negative Pressure in Tight Homes

Without make-up air, negative pressure manifests in noticeable ways. Doors and windows may become hard to open, cabinets rattle, and lights dim due to backdrafting. More concerning are invisible risks: carbon monoxide from gas appliances can infiltrate living spaces, posing health hazards. Studies from the Lawrence Berkeley National Laboratory highlight increased pollutant exposure in tight homes with powerful exhaust fans.

Moisture imbalances arise too, as negative pressure draws humid air from bathrooms or basements, fostering mold growth. Energy efficiency suffers when the HVAC system works harder to compensate, leading to uneven temperatures. Homeowners report cold drafts from unexpected openings, undermining the very efficiency tight construction aims to provide.

Benefits of a Make Up Air System

Installing a make-up air system addresses these issues comprehensively. It maintains neutral pressure, preventing backdrafting and ensuring safe operation of furnaces, water heaters, and fireplaces. Indoor air quality improves with controlled fresh air intake, reducing volatile organic compounds (VOCs) from cooking.

Energy performance enhances as the system preconditions incoming air, minimizing heat loss. Comfort levels rise without drafts or pressure anomalies. Long-term, it protects the home’s structure by controlling humidity, deterring wood rot and insulation degradation.

To illustrate the pressure dynamics, consider the following table comparing scenarios in a typical 2,000 sq ft tight home with a 600 CFM range hood:

ScenarioHouse Pressure (Pa)RisksAir Infiltration Sources
No Make-Up Air-10 to -20CO backdrafting, drafts, moldChimney, dryer vent, attic
With Make-Up Air0 to -2Minimal; balanced IAQControlled filtered intake

Key Indicators Your Home Needs Make-Up Air

Recognizing the need early prevents complications. Here are primary signs in bullet form:

  • Difficulty opening exterior doors when the range hood runs
  • Visible smoke or fumes pulling back into the kitchen from adjacent areas
  • Increased heating bills despite efficiency upgrades
  • Gas appliance pilot lights extinguishing unexpectedly
  • Excessive noise from cabinets or appliances during cooking
  • Persistent musty odors or higher humidity readings

Installation Considerations

Integrating a make-up air system requires careful planning. Professionals assess duct sizing, electrical capacity, and integration with existing HVAC. Common setups link to the furnace air handler for heating, using interlock relays for activation. Standalone units suit homes without central systems.

FAQs

What CFM level requires make-up air?

Does it work with recirculating hoods?
Recirculating hoods don’t exhaust outside, so make-up air isn’t needed. For vented hoods only.

Will it increase my energy bills?
Properly designed systems precondition air, often netting savings by preventing inefficiencies from negative pressure.

Can it integrate with smart homes?
Yes, many units connect via Wi-Fi for app control and automation triggers.

How long does installation take?
Typically 1-2 days, depending on home complexity and system type.

Is it DIY-friendly?
No, professional installation is recommended for code compliance and safety.
